GuideSkill improves macro-average accuracy of LLMs in clinical diagnosis by 13.45% on average without updating the model, and by 18.49% when refined with case data. This enables shipping more accurate clinical diagnosis models without requiring expensive LLM retraining or fine-tuning, directly impacting production deployments that rely on guideline-grounded reasoning.

GuideSkill-Evo raises gold-label diagnostic skill coverage from 56.5% to 99.5% and beats direct LLM inference by 18.49% relative without updating the backbone. For production clinical agents, the useful shift is from retrieving guideline text to executing guideline-derived rules as an external, inspectable scoring layer, which can improve accuracy and coverage while avoiding model fine-tuning and making reasoning paths easier to audit.
